The final military part of this year’s Annual Camp, as always, was the County marching off parade past the Commandant. This year’s march was led by 3 (Somme) Company who had earned the right by virtue of being this year’s Champion Company, with the rear of the column being brought up by 6 (Quebec), who had come very close to being Champion Company themselves. After that, it was back to the accommodation and change into civvies, ready for the evening’s entertainment in the Camp NAAFI.
Normal – if there is a “normal” in the ACF – training will resume in September as the company training cycle continues to prepare Cadets for fresh challenges and qualifications and another Annual Camp, in 2016 to be held at sun-kissed Otterburn in the hills of Northumbria.
